Waste incineration is a process in which solid waste is burned at high temperatures to generate heat or electricity In the UK, incineration is seen as a key component of the waste management infrastructure, alongside recycling and landfill According to the Department for Environment, Food and Rural Affairs (DEFRA), around 10.8 million tonnes of waste were sent to incinerators in the UK in 2020, accounting for 43% of all municipal solid waste.
Proponents of waste incineration argue that it has several benefits, including the reduction of landfill space, the generation of energy from waste, and the potential for recovering materials such as metals from the ash residue Incineration is also seen as a more sustainable option compared to landfill, as it reduces the volume of waste and avoids the emissions of methane, a potent greenhouse gas produced by decomposing organic waste in landfills.
In addition to these benefits, waste incinerators in the UK are subject to strict regulations and emissions standards to protect public health and the environment The Environment Agency, the regulatory body responsible for monitoring and enforcing environmental regulations in the UK, issues permits to incinerator operators and conducts regular inspections to ensure compliance with emissions limits for pollutants such as nitrogen oxides, sulfur dioxide, particulate matter, and dioxins.
Despite these regulations, critics of waste incineration raise concerns about air pollution and the potential health risks associated with exposure to emissions from incinerators Particulate matter, nitrogen oxides, and dioxins are among the pollutants emitted by waste incinerators, which can have adverse effects on respiratory health and contribute to smog and acid rain waste incinerators uk. While modern incineration facilities are equipped with advanced pollution control technologies such as scrubbers, filters, and electrostatic precipitators to reduce emissions, some argue that these measures may not be sufficient to protect public health.
Another concern raised by opponents of waste incineration is the potential for the release of toxic substances such as heavy metals and persistent organic pollutants from the ash residue generated during combustion While the ash can be treated and disposed of in a controlled manner to prevent leaching of contaminants into the environment, there have been instances of improper management of ash in the past, leading to pollution of soil and water resources.
In response to these concerns, the UK government has set strict emissions limits for waste incinerators and introduced policies to promote waste prevention, recycling, and energy recovery from waste The Clean Air Strategy, launched in 2019, aims to reduce air pollution from sources including incinerators by setting ambitious targets for reducing emissions of harmful pollutants and promoting cleaner technologies.
As of 2021, there are around 40 waste incinerators operating in the UK, with capacity ranging from small-scale facilities serving local communities to large-scale plants processing municipal solid waste from multiple regions Some incinerators are co-located with recycling facilities or combined heat and power plants to maximize the efficiency of energy generation and waste management.
